Output 06587c9539b4b61c990d1bc8f82aa60db5e54b598f7becc150b7c1c9222ff49c:1

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bac6638e773cdfe32edf81eee26dd5996ef050a OP_EQUAL
address
A5Ao7Ztn17rMCx3VyZoJpsNzTZSyNQgy1T
transaction
06587c9539b4b61c990d1bc8f82aa60db5e54b598f7becc150b7c1c9222ff49c